Elevate Your Kia K5 DL3 with a Projection LED Headlight Upgrade
The Kia K5 DL3, particularly models without the "Style Package," often comes equipped with standard amber turn signal bulbs located in the bumper. This upgrade focuses on integrating the turn signals directly into the headlight assembly, creating a sleeker, more modern aesthetic and improving overall lighting performance. This modification transforms the vehicle's front-end appearance, offering a premium look often associated with higher trim levels or aftermarket enhancements. The projection LED headlights provide a sharper, more focused beam pattern compared to traditional halogen bulbs, leading to better illumination of the road ahead and increased safety during nighttime driving.
The Transformation: From Amber Bulbs to Integrated LEDs
For K5 DL3 owners seeking a more sophisticated look, the "Style Package" LED projection headlights offer a significant visual upgrade. The key difference lies in the integration of the turn signal (turn signal) function directly within the main headlight unit. This eliminates the need for the separate, often less aesthetically pleasing, amber bulbs found in the lower bumper of non-Style Package vehicles. This conversion not only enhances the car's visual appeal but also consolidates lighting functions for a cleaner design. The process involves carefully retrofitting these advanced LED headlights, ensuring proper fitment and electrical connection for optimal performance and reliability. The result is a more cohesive and high-tech appearance for your Kia K5.
Installation Process:
- Carefully remove the original headlights from the Kia K5 DL3.
- Modify or adapt the wiring harness to accommodate the new projection LED headlights and integrated turn signals.
- Install the new LED headlights, ensuring a secure and precise fit within the headlight housing.
- Connect all electrical components, including the turn signal and headlight functions, and test for proper operation.
- Reassemble any removed bumper or trim pieces and perform a final check of all lighting functions.

Q. How long do aftermarket LED headlights last on a Kia K5?
High-quality aftermarket LED headlights generally last between 10,000 to 30,000 hours of use, significantly longer than traditional halogen bulbs. To maximize their lifespan, ensure proper ventilation and avoid exposing them to excessive moisture.

Q. What is the difference between HID and LED headlights for a Kia K5?
LED headlights offer instant illumination and a longer lifespan compared to HID (High-Intensity Discharge) lights, which require a warm-up period. For most modern applications and ease of use, LED headlights are generally recommended for their efficiency and durability.
